Default R/R piston rings from underneath?

Okay, I've checked everything else and it has to be a cracked oil ring on number 5.

I recently rebuilt the heads and would prefer to snatch the motor out and pull the pan and r/r the rings on number 5 leaving the top end intact. Really don't want to pull the heads again (gaskets, head studs, etc).

Can I r and r number 5's rings from underneath on an engine stand?

I have never done a ring job and realize that I may have to take it apart anyway and hone it if the rings are really messed up. But it is holding 175 PSI on a compression check and not losing any pressure even after an hour of sitting. So, I think it has to be a cracked oil ring...
I have r/r'd valve seals twice and r/r'd the intake manifold gasket 5 times to make sure it isn't pulling from the lifter valley.
It is only doing this on number 5 and it is pissing me off.
It also NEVER smokes. All other plugs are perfect.

I just need number 5, it's burning a quart every 150 miles and fouling the plug royally. Plus it's killing my idle, f-ing up the octane, and I'm anal.
